Compass Government Solutions is seeking qualified Outpatient Pharmacy Technicians to support daily pharmacy operations in an outpatient setting at Eisenhower Army Medical Center. This role focuses on prescription processing, patient interaction, and ensuring accurate and timely dispensing of medications. Work Schedule/Shift Information Monday – Friday: shifts scheduled between 0700 and 2330 Saturdays & Federal Holidays: shifts scheduled between 0800 and 1630 Shifts are typically 8.5 hours in duration Work schedules may vary depending on staffing needs and operational demands JOB DUTIES: Perform a full range of pharmacy technician duties in an outpatient setting Fill and refill prescriptions and enter orders into pharmacy systems Assist patients and providers with medication-related requests Monitor for drug interactions and report adverse reactions Process prescriptions for legend drugs, OTC products, and medical supplies Support inventory management, including stocking, ordering, and handling out-of-stock items Conduct basic quality checks such as reviewing expired medications and supporting documentation/reporting
Work Authorization Must be a U.S. Citizen Education Graduate of: An ASHP-accredited pharmacy technician program, OR A formal pharmacy technician training program (technical, hospital, or retail-based), OR A U.S. Military medical services training program Certification Active certification required: PTCB (PTCE) OR NHA (ExCPT) Experience Minimum 1 year of experience within the last 2 years as a pharmacy technician after graduation
